Characterization of gene expression and activated signaling pathways in solid-pseudopapillary neoplasm of pancreas

Solid-pseudopapillary neoplasm is an uncommon pancreatic tumor with distinct clinicopathologic features. Solid-pseudopapillary neoplasms are characterized by mutations in exon 3 of CTNNB1. However, little is known about the gene and microRNA expression profiles of solid-pseudopapillary neoplasms. Thus, we sought to characterize solid-pseudopapillary neoplasm-specific gene expression and identify the signaling pathways activated in these tumors. Comparisons of gene expression in solid-pseudopapillary neoplasm to pancreatic ductal carcinomas, neuroendocrine tumors, and non-neoplastic pancreatic tissues identified solid-pseudopapillary neoplasm-specific mRNA and microRNA profiles. By analyzing 1686 (1119 upregulated and 567 downregulated) genes differentially expressed in solid-pseudopapillary neoplasm, we found that the Wnt/β-catenin, Hedgehog, and androgen receptor signaling pathways, as well as genes involved in epithelial mesenchymal transition, are activated in solid-pseudopapillary neoplasms. We validated these results experimentally by assessing the expression of β-catenin, WIF-1, GLI2, androgen receptor, and epithelial–mesenchymal transition-related markers with western blotting and immunohistochemistry. Our analysis also revealed 17 microRNAs, especially the miR-200 family and miR-192/215, closely associated with the upregulated genes associated with the three pathways activated in solid-pseudopapillary neoplasm and epithelial mesenchymal transition. Our results provide insight into the molecular mechanisms underlying solid-pseudopapillary neoplasm tumorigenesis and its characteristic less epithelial cell differentiation than the other common pancreatic tumors.
机译:实体假乳头状肿瘤是一种罕见的胰腺肿瘤,具有明显的临床病理特征。实体假乳头状瘤的特征是CTNNB1外显子3中的突变。然而,关于固态假乳头状肿瘤的基因和microRNA表达谱知之甚少。因此,我们试图表征固体假乳头状瘤特异性基因表达并鉴定在这些肿瘤中激活的信号通路。比较实体假乳头状瘤,胰腺导管癌,神经内分泌肿瘤和非肿瘤性胰腺组织中的基因表达,可确定固体假乳头状瘤特异性mRNA和microRNA谱。通过分析在实体假乳头状瘤中差异表达的1686个基因(1119个上调和567个下调),我们发现Wnt /β-catenin,Hedgehog和雄激素受体信号传导途径以及参与上皮间质转化的基因被激活实体假乳头状瘤。我们通过Western印迹和免疫组化评估β-catenin,WIF-1,GLI2,雄激素受体和上皮-间质转化相关标志物的表达,通过实验验证了这些结果。我们的分析还揭示了17个microRNA,尤其是miR-200家族和miR-192 / 215,它们与上皮基因与上皮间质转化激活的三种途径相关的上调基因密切相关。我们的研究结果提供了深入了解实体假性乳头状瘤肿瘤发生的分子机制及其比其他常见胰腺肿瘤更少的上皮细胞分化特性。
